No‑Bake Chocolate Puffed Rice Bars

These No‑Bake Chocolate Puffed Rice Bars are a crunchy and satisfying treat made with wholesome ingredients like nut butter, cocoa, and puffed rice. They’re quick to prepare, kid-friendly, and perfect for snacking or dessert without turning on the oven.

Ingredients

Units Scale
  • 3 cups puffed rice cereal
  • 1/2 cup peanut butter (or almond/sunflower seed butter)
  • 1/2 cup honey or maple syrup
  • 1/4 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• Pinch of salt
  • 1/4 cup mini chocolate chips (optional)

Instructions

  1. In a saucepan over low heat, stir together peanut butter and honey/maple syrup until melted and smooth.
  2. Remove from heat and mix in cocoa powder, vanilla extract, and a pinch of salt.
  3. In a large bowl, combine the cocoa mixture with the puffed rice cereal. Stir until fully coated.
  4. Press the mixture firmly into a parchment-lined 8×8-inch baking dish.
  5. Sprinkle mini chocolate chips over the top if using, and press lightly to set.
  6. Chill in the refrigerator for 1 hour until firm. Cut into bars and serve.

Notes

  • For nut-free bars, use sunflower seed butter.
  • Store in the fridge for up to 1 week or freeze for up to 2 months.
  • Add-ins like shredded coconut, flaxseed, or chopped nuts can enhance texture and nutrition.
  • Use a silicone spatula or damp hands to press mixture evenly into pan.
